Types of Window Damage
Before examining how to repair window concerns, it's essential to identify the kinds of damage. Below are the common types of window damage one may come across:
Type of Damage
Description
Broken Glass
Cracks or shattered panes that reduce insulation and safety.
Drafty Windows
Poor seals or gaps that allow air leakages, resulting in increased energy expenses.
Rotted Frames
Wood frames that are decomposed due to moisture exposure, compromising structural integrity.
Rusty Hardware
Rusty locks, hinges, or sliders that can hinder window functionality.
Foggy Windows
Moisture build-up in between double-glazed panes suggesting seal failure.
Uneven Sashes
Sashes that do not open or close efficiently due to misalignment or wear.
Common Window Repair Methods
1. Glass Replacement
When experiencing broken glass, replacement is required. Here's how it generally unfolds:
- Measure the pane to guarantee precise measurements.
- Eliminate any broken glass and prepare the frame.
- Set up the new glass and use glazing putty to protect it in place.
2. Resealing Windows
Drafty windows can typically be fixed by resealing:
- Inspect the window for gaps in the seals.
- Get rid of old caulk and debris from the frame.
- Apply a brand-new, premium caulk around the edges.
3. Frame Repair or Replacement
For rotted frames, a repair or replacement might be required:
- For small rot, remove the affected area and fill it with wood filler.
- For severe damage, think about changing the whole frame.
4. Hardware Maintenance
Rusty or inefficient hardware can be fixed by:
- Cleaning the hardware completely to remove rust.
- Changing any broken parts as needed.
- Lubing any moving parts to guarantee smooth operation.
5. Dealing With Foggy Windows
Foggy double-pane windows can be dealt with by:
- Determining if the seal needs to be replaced or if the whole system needs to be changed.
- Speak with specialists as the repair requires particular expertise.
6. Alignment Adjustment
Uneven sashes can often be adjusted with simple tools:
- Locate the modification screws on the window frame.
- Tighten up or loosen them per the manufacturer's instructions to line up the sashes.
Expense of Window Repair
The cost of window repair can vary considerably based upon the kind of damage, materials utilized, and the intricacy of the repair. Below is an estimated cost breakdown:
Repair Type
Typical Cost Range
Glass Replacement
₤ 100 – ₤ 700 per pane
Resealing
₤ 250 – ₤ 500 for numerous windows
Frame Repair
₤ 150 – ₤ 800 per window
Hardware Replacement
₤ 20 – ₤ 200 per part
Foggy Window Repair
₤ 100 – ₤ 300 per window
Inspect & & Adjust Alignment
₤ 50 – ₤ 100 per window
Keep in mind:
Prices may change based upon area, window size, and existing conditions. Constantly look for multiple quotes from professionals.
Do it yourself vs. Professional Repair
While some homeowners may feel comfy tackling minor repairs, larger-scale concerns, especially those including structural integrity, may demand professional aid.
When to DIY:
- Minor glass replacement
- Resealing drafts with caulk
- Easy hardware fixes
When to Hire Professionals:
- Broken sash or frame replacement
- Fogged glass replacement
- Comprehensive insulation assessments
